The most common reason for an inoperable uPVC door lock is a damaged barrel. This can happen when the key gets stuck in the lock, or when the lock is forced open using an instrument. It only takes five minutes to change the barrel of the lock. But, you'll need access to both sides of the door as well as a screwdriver. The first step is to take off the screw that holds the door in place. This can be tricky and it's recommended to use a screw extractor if you need to. After you've removed the screw, keep it somewhere safe.

Next, you will need to unscrew the escutcheon plate. Once you have done this you'll be able see the euro-cylinder lock hidden behind it. Use a screwdriver to take out the screw holding the lock to the upvc door lock replacement door frame. Then, you can take off the faceplate as as the handle.

If you've bought a new lock, be sure you bring your old lock along so that the new lock will be the perfect fit. Buy a new lock barrel as well, since it is the part that is that is most frequently damaged in lock snapping attacks.

Remove the screw that binds the handle casing to the door frame using the Phillips screwdriver before you begin. Then, separate the door handle by loosening the screws holding it to the handle and then removing the handles from the outside and inside of the uPVC door. Then, locate the lock barrel screw (which will be different in color from the screws that are in the door) and take it out.

Then, you can remove the barrel lock from its place by gently pulling it out using your key. Remove the screw on one side of the door in order to release the ball bearings on both sides. Replace the lock on the barrel with a fresh key, then put the cylinder in.

To begin, you'll have to take off the old lock handle from the uPVC door. To do this, you'll require a Phillips-head screwdriver to loosen the screw that is holding your handle to the door's frame. Secure the screw since you will require it to secure the handle in place. Next you will gently jiggle and pull the cylinder until it becomes loose enough to allow it to slip out of its socket.

Insert the new barrel into the cylinder and secure it. Make sure that the key fits snuggly and doesn't stick, and then insert the handle. Screw the handle in its place, and then check the barrel to make sure it is working smoothly. Last tighten the screw on the handle at the top and the bottom, but don't overtighten.
